Transaction 8406e3c870b26a4e5115040349c591866f45131a5633f881086ec5e6015d1b58

1 Input
2 Outputs
  • 8406e3c870b26a4e5115040349c591866f45131a5633f881086ec5e6015d1b58:0
  • value  28353789
    address  1F1eGJViV89pc65weVB6kR3LkRhG7rNe8M
  • 8406e3c870b26a4e5115040349c591866f45131a5633f881086ec5e6015d1b58:1
  • value  1112054
    address  13Vs9YTcBfrrNuWdX76TKN9zC1xhATV66c